Chapter 4: AMI BIOS
4-25
SATA Port 0 ~ SATA Port 5
This item displays the information detected on the installed SATA drive
on the particular SATA port.
•Model number of drive and capacity
Port 0 ~ Port 5 Spin Up Device
On an edge detect from 0 to 1, set this item to allow the PCH to ini-
tialize the device. The options are Enabled and Disabled.
Port 0 ~ Port 5 SATA Device Type
Use this item to specify if the SATA port specied by the user should
be connected to a Solid State drive or a Hard Disk Drive. The options
are Hard Disk Drive and Solid State Drive.
*If the item above "Congure SATA as" is set to IDE, the following items
will display:
Serial ATA Port 0~ Port 5
This item displays the information detected on the installed SATA drive
on the particular SATA port.
•Model number of drive and capacity
Port 0 ~ Port 5 SATA Device Type
Use this item to specify if the SATA port specied by the user should
be connected to a Solid State drive or a Hard Disk Drive. The options
are Hard Disk Drive and Solid State Drive.
*If the item above "Congure SATA as" is set to RAID, the following
items will display:
Support Aggressive Link Power Management
When this item is set to Enabled, the SATA AHCI controller manages
the power usage of the SATA link. The controller will put the link to
a low power state when the I/O is inactive for an extended period of
time, and the power state will return to normal when the I/O becomes
active. The options are Enabled and Disabled.
Load EFI Driver for RAID
This option enables the system to load the RAID EFI driver during
system boot. Select Enabled to load the EFI driver, select Disabled
to load the legacy driver for system boot.
